SUNDAY AM WRITETHRU after Saturday posts: Spider-Man: Brand New Day posted the second-best third weekend ever at the domestic box office with $70M -51%, which takes its running cume to $785.8M. By end of today, Brand New Day will rank as the fourth highest grossing domestic movie of all-time behind Force Awakens ($936.6M), Avengers: Endgame ($858.3m), Spider-Man: No Way Home ($814.8M) and ahead of Avatar ($785.2M). The Destin Daniel Cretton directed movie is booked at 4,539 theaters.
By comparison, Spider-Man: No Way Home‘s third weekend was $56M.
